MTE 101 - Mathematics Literacy for Early Childhood Educators



Credits: 3

Lecture: 3

Covers the philosophy, methods, techniques, and materials employed in mathematics instruction of young children. Reviews math skills such as counting and cardinality, operations and algebraic thinking, number and operations in base ten, measurement and data, and geometry to help early childhood teacher candidates problem-solve and develop their own math literacy. Provides teacher candidates with the content knowledge and skills required to design effective, differentiated, instructional strategies aligned with PreK-3rd grade mathematics standards.
